#Google says Performance Max ‘intentionally’ doesn’t show channel-specific KPIs

Advertisers are raising concerns about Google’s lack of transparency around PMax performance data Google confirmed that it deliberately withholds channel-specific KPIs for Performance Max campaigns because it could be “misleading.” Some advertisers suspect Google is not being fully transparent about PMax campaign performance data because doing so would impact its ability to push automation. #Reminder – Google is enforcing stricter rules for consumer finance ad targeting

#Reminder – Google is enforcing stricter rules for consumer finance ad targeting

Take action now to ensure your personalized ads don’t violate Google’s updated policy. Google will start enforcing tougher restrictions on personalized ads related to consumer financial products and services from tomorrow, February 28.
